Accident (Chinese: 意外), originally titled Assassins (Chinese: 暗殺), is a 2009 Hong Kong action thriller film directed by Soi Cheang, produced by Johnnie To and starring Louis Koo, and Richie Jen. Accident competed at the 66th Venice International Film Festival, and was released theatrically in Hong Kong on 17 September 2009.

The film was released on DVD and Blu-ray Disc in Region 1 by Shout! Factory in 2012.

In the opening scene, a man is killed in what appears to be an accident. However, it is revealed that the man was actually murdered, with the supposed accident actually orchestrated by a group of killers led by the Brain (Louis Koo). The group specializes in killing their victims using elaborate schemes that mask the murders as if they were accidents. Uncle (Stanley Fung), one of the team members, accidentally leaves a cigarette butt at the crime scene, and it is found by the Brain. After an argument, Uncle vows to quit smoking afterwards.

The team then gets a job from a son that wants to kill his own father, likely for insurance money. They plan an accident to kill their target via electrocution, but the plan requires for it be to raining at a specific time. The team tries to execute their plan many times but fail due to the rain falling later than necessary. During one run, Uncle smokes a cigarette and begins to show signs of Alzheimer's disease, forgetting that he made a vow to stop smoking. However, the rain falls on time, and the team decides to go forth with their plan. Uncle forgets to play his part in the murder, but the murder is successfully executed nonetheless.

Unexpectedly, after the murder, a bus loses control and almost runs over the Brain. The Brain manages to get out of the bus's path, but the bus then runs over Fatty (Lam Suet), another member of the team, killing him on the scene. The Brain takes Fatty's belongings, with Fatty asking the Brain whether it really was an accident before he dies. The Brain then returns home to find police officers investigating his flat, which was broken into.
